## Artifact Signing — SDK Parity Notes (Weekly Sync)

Kestrel SDK for Android reached parity with the Swift client this sprint: offline queueing, batched telemetry, and retry semantics now match. Both SDKs ship as signed artifacts from the same pipeline. Remaining gap: background sync throttling, targeted next sprint. Verify both release bundles before tagging. Both artifacts validate against the shared signing key below.

signing key of kawig-fafog = bky19_6Fypv1qws7J8qJtaYjX

# Eventweave Schema Registry — Env Vars

If you're on call and the registry is rejecting producers, it's almost always config drift. The registry validates every event against the pinned schema set, and producers fetch schemas at boot. Most knobs (cache TTL, compat mode) are safe to tweak live. The one thing you must never rotate without a deploy is the registry's signing credential, which lives in the env file on this line:

vault entry, tahof-kagaf: RELAY_SECRET29=204336efb478d76ba1bde1bd23fbf

**Handover: Canary gating rules (Tomas → Inez)**

For future maintainers: the Driftline canary gate promotes only when error rate stays under 0.5% for 30 minutes across two regions. Manual overrides are logged and require a stated reason. Rule definitions live in `gating/rules.toml`. The override panel will prompt for the passphrase below.

vault phrase of yaguf-hahaf = druath-holix

## Archive cold buckets on Driftvale retention lapse

This PR adds an archiver pass that moves buckets untouched past their retention window into Driftvale's cold tier. Plugin authors: your lifecycle hooks now fire a `pre_archive` event, and returning false defers the bucket one cycle. Batching and pacing are deliberately conservative to avoid starving live traffic. The defaults your plugins will observe are defined by the constants below.

tuning constants:
RATE_LIMITS = {
    "wenwyn": 5,
    "druael": 1,
}